What Is a Wood Grain Aluminum Panel? Wall Material: An Ideal Substitute for Wood
Wood grain transfer aluminum panels, also known as wood-like aluminum veneers, are decorative materials made from high-grade aluminum alloy as the main material. Through a transfer printing process, the texture and color of wood are applied to the aluminum panel. They possess the texture of wood while retaining the characteristics of aluminum panels, offering numerous advantages.
Their size, shape, and curvature can be customized according to design requirements, enabling the creation of various complex forms. They can be used to replace wooden decorative panels in special areas, achieving the same exterior effect as wooden decorative panels while effectively solving the fire safety problems associated with wood materials.
Due to their excellent environmental friendliness, realistic wood grain appearance, and diverse design options, wood grain transfer aluminum panels have developed rapidly in recent years. They are increasingly and widely used in aluminum profile curtain walls, doors and windows, and home furnishings, becoming one of the new growth points in the aluminum profile industry.

Material Characteristics
Performance
① Realistic Effect
Exquisite appearance, rich wood grain patterns, a realistic effect, and clear texture perfectly realize the designer's unique creativity and give the building its exclusive personality.
② Green and Environmentally Friendly
Aluminum products with a wood-like texture and a high simulation effect replace wood decorative materials, making them more energy-efficient and environmentally friendly. They are odorless and pollution-free, making them an eco-friendly building material.
③ Lightweight
They feature light weight, good rigidity, and high strength. A 3.0 mm-thick aluminum panel weighs 8 kg per square meter, with a tensile strength of 100–280 N/mm².

④ Good Physical Properties
With the same texture, wood grain transfer aluminum panels have better fire resistance, corrosion resistance, moisture resistance, and hardness than wood veneer panels. Using Kynar-500 and Hylar 500 as base materials, the PVDF fluorocarbon coating can prevent the aluminum panel surface from fading for up to 50 years.
⑤ Strong Malleability
Using pre-processing and post-painting processes, aluminum panels can be formed into various complex geometric shapes such as flat, curved, and spherical surfaces. Insulating, soundproofing, and sound-absorbing materials can be added to the back, making their functions more diverse.

⑥ Quick Installation
Installation is convenient and efficient. The aluminum panels are formed in the factory and do not require cutting on-site; they can be directly fixed to the frame.
⑦ Easy to Maintain
They are not easily stained and are easy to clean and maintain. The non-stick properties of the fluorocarbon coating make it difficult for pollutants to adhere to the surface, and it also provides excellent self-cleaning performance.
⑧ Long Service Life
Thanks to their excellent physical properties, wood-grain aluminum composite panels can withstand environmental changes whether used indoors or outdoors, offering a long service life and maintaining their color and shape for 10–15 years.
